    Aiming at the problems of insufficient communication broadband and low contact wear life of traditional slip ring, an off-axis disc type wireless smooth ring based on space laser communication is designed and a prototype is developed. The smooth ring uses optical tracking simulation technology to arrange four infrared emitters uniformly and equally at four corners of the smooth ring, so that the optical power can be received continuously and stably when the receiving end is rotating. The optical simulation and performance test results show that the receiving power of the off-axis disc type wireless smooth ring is -28.3~-29.2 dBm when the transmission distance is 20~200 mm, which meets the requirement of detector sensitivity(about -30 dBm). In the 0~500 r/min rotation environment, the bit error rate will increase with the increase of transmission distance, but the overall bit error rate is less than 10-6.
